Building Strength with Barbells and Plates

The iron game demands dedication and consistency. Whether you're aiming to build muscle or boost your overall strength, barbells and plates are your primary tools. Start by mastering the basics of compound exercises like squats, deadlifts, and bench presses. Steadily increase the weight as you get stronger. Remember to emphasize proper form over heavy loads, preventing of injuries that can set you back. Listen to your body, rest when needed, and fuel your workouts with a healthy diet. Consistency is key in the pursuit of strength.

Unlocking Potential: The Power of Free Weights

Free weights provide a adaptable training approach for athletes at any fitness position. Unlike stationary equipment, free weights demand greater physical engagement, sculpting your complete body.

This enhanced muscle activation leads to increased strength gains and a more apparent physique. Free weights also promote functional exercises, helping you perform everyday tasks with effortlessness.

Additionally, the varied range of exercises possible with free weights maintains your workouts interesting, preventing plateaus and fostering consistent progress. Whether you're a amateur or a seasoned lifter, free weights reveal the full capacity of your fitness journey.

Get Jacked: An Ultimate Guide to Shaping Your Physique Using Machines

Hitting the gym can be overwhelming, especially when faced with rows of gleaming machines. But don't let that stop you! Tapping into the power of these machines is key to sculpting a ripped physique. This workout routine will guide you through each machine, helping you build strength and definition in every muscle group. Kick off your journey to a sculpted body by following this comprehensive plan designed for beginners.

  • Prime Your Muscles with 5-10 minutes of light cardio on the treadmills or elliptical trainers.
  • Head straight to the strength training machines and target each muscle group with 3 sets of 10-12 repetitions.
  • Stretch it out for 5-10 minutes after your workout.

Keep in mind to select the right weight that challenges you but doesn't cause strain. Listen your body and take rest days when needed.
